trouble ripping DVD with VIDEO_RM folder?
by alex delvaux on Jan 6, 2009 at 5:04:41 pm

not sure where else to post this so here it goes:
my client has sent a bunch of DVD-R's that they want ripped to WMV. My workflow thus far has been to rip the DVD's using Squared 5's MPEG Streamclip and the Flip4Mac codec to make the WMVs in one fell swoop. however, there are a bunch of these discs that have both a VIDEO-TS folder and a VIDEO_RM folder. the ones with the VIDEO_RMs won't rip. i get "error code -36" when Streamclip tries to open the disc, something about data in the VOB file not being read/written properly. when i try to copy the TS folder to my desktop i get the same error.

has anyone encountered this and/or know a work around?
